一款軟件的開發需要從需求分析、總體設計、代碼開發、產品調試、軟件測試、驗收運行、后續升級幾個大部分。在整個軟件開發過程中,軟件測試狹義上指軟件初步發版后,對功能的完備度、對bug的情況進行整體測試;廣義上來說,軟件的測試應該圍繞在軟件的整個生命周期當中,對軟件的操作和應用都屬于軟件測試。
杭州排名靠前的軟件測試培訓學校-軟件測試的意義,軟件測試的目的首當其沖就是發現bug,修復bug,補充軟件功能,完善客戶使用友好度。從產品本身來說,通過測試組操作使用,將不合理的地方找出,由開發人員逐一完善,在完善的過程中彌補軟件的缺陷、程序的漏洞,讓產品更加完備、成熟,讓項目實施過程中,產品放心、靠譜。從客戶層面來說,通過在項目中客戶的使用,縮短軟件從代碼到業務的距離,讓客戶使用起來更友好、更貼近業務,讓客戶和友商能夠通過該軟件實實在在解決業務上或者技術上的難題。
其次,軟件測試的過程,實際上能夠加強開發人員和測試人員對軟件整體功能的了解。在整個測試過程中,必然要由各類人員進行測試,開發組的人員往往只負責自己相關的功能,在整個測試的過程中對軟件的其它功能也能加深印象,了解軟件解決的業務難題。而測試人員或一些未參與軟件研發的人員,則可以通過測試這一環節,從頭到尾去了解軟件,了解具體功能,尤其還能夠從“陌生人”的角度提出整改意見和友好度體驗。
最后,在整體的軟件測試過程中,公司從上到下可以打造一套良好的最佳實踐體系,這套體系包括測試體系和開發體系。通過測試的過程,總結出測試的經驗,尤其是應該如何測試功能、如何測試業務、如何測試用戶體驗度等,讓后續測試軟件的過程有據可依,少走一些彎路。而通過在整個測試中發現的問題,可以向開發人員提出錯誤明細,讓開發人員在開發過程中提前對類似的錯誤進行規避,提升開發人員的水平,構建開發最佳實踐。
杭州排名靠前的軟件測試培訓學校-軟件測試的意義,軟件測試其實是一個迭代的過程,在軟件生命周期的所有環節都需要測試,也在整個測試的過程中,讓軟件得以不斷完善,讓軟件相關人員對產品的熟悉度提高,同時還能整理出后續的工作方法。對于軟件測試的重視度,也直接決定了一款軟件是否成功,甚至是否合格的前提。
以上是招生信息咨詢服務董老師分享的杭州排名靠前的軟件測試培訓學校-軟件測試的意義的相關內容,匯智動力有嚴格的教學質量控制,使學生掌握每一個知識點。師生之間充分的學習和交流,也讓學生能夠及時解決失誤,讓每個學生在IT行業共同進步。更多軟件測試培訓,Java培訓,軟件測試培訓學校,IT培訓學校,匯智動力學院相關信息,可以在線咨詢客服或許撥打頁面上的電話聯系我們。我們將為您提供一對一的專業指導。